Twitter Inc is considering creating additional mobile applications beyond its core messaging service and video app, Vine, as it vies with Facebook Inc and other social media for a large and growing smartphone audience.
Chief Executive Officer Dick Costolo said at his company’s developer conference that Twitter also planned to add more functions to its private messaging service.
